Roger 410 wrote:
That looks excellent.

BTW like the background,  how was it done?


Roger,

I simply printed a picture off on a sheet of A4 and attached it to the wall as a backdrop, then pushed my base up to it at the right height to create the illusion of depth. When taking the picture make sure the light source is at an angle so as not to cast a shadow on the back picture. A vertical light then gives the shadow under the model, if that makes sense?
